Complete riding is a kind of activity when a person attempts to ride all railway networks of one or more towns, states, countries. For this aim a passenger may choose an excursion train or just travel on his own individual curve without including night riding. Some passengers want to visit all stations while travelling instead of passing them. Informal competitions exist when passengers visit all stations in a definite network in the shortest possible time, for example in such places as the Subway Challenge (New York City Subway), the Tube Challenge
(London Underground).
